ZIP 75903 has notably lower household income than the US average, with a median household income of $30,000. Population has held roughly steady since 2024. 0% of adults hold a bachelor's degree or higher, below the national rate of 36%. With a median age of 56.9, the population is older than the US median of 38.9. Households here earn about 51% less than the Angelina County median. Among the 7 ZIP codes in Angelina County, 75903 ranks 7th by median household income.
